Job summary

Akima Global Logistics (AGL) is seeking a Motor Vehicle Mechanic to inspect, troubleshoot, repair, and maintain Army tactical and non-tactical wheeled vehicles at a contractor-managed turn-in site. You will ensure compliance with Army TMs, AR 750-1, DA PAM 750-8, and safety standards while documenting all services.

Responsibilities include PMCS, diagnostics, corrective maintenance, and preparing vehicles for storage or transfer. Travel within the US may be required; a valid license is necessary.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or equivalent required; vocational/technical training preferred.
  • 3–5 years of motor vehicle maintenance experience preferred.
  • Familiarity with U.S. Army maintenance procedures, PMCS and TMs.
  • Army maintenance regulations (AR 750-1, DA PAM 750-8) knowledge.
  • Experience with Army logistics systems such as GCSS-Army.
  • Ability to diagnose and repair vehicle mechanical, electrical, and hydraulic systems.
  • Must read Army TMs, schematics and diagrams; strong reporting skills.
  • Valid driver’s license required; ability to travel within the US.

Responsibilities

  • Inspect wheeled vehicles and trailers during turn-in for condition and compliance.
  • Diagnose mechanical, electrical, hydraulic, fuel, and brake malfunctions.
  • Perform PMCS using Army standards and TMs.
  • Conduct preventive and corrective maintenance on engines, transmissions, steering, suspension, and brakes.
  • Document services and prepare turn-in/disposal paperwork as needed.
  • Maintain logs per ISO 9001:2015 and support audit readiness.
  • Follow Army, OSHA and company safety regulations; manage HazMat as required.
  • Coordinate with technicians and Coordinators for vehicle processing timelines.
